Bothell s New Korean-Brazilian Restaurant Tá Jóia Is Now Open

Nineteen years ago, the Lee family opened Teriyaki Plus in Bothell. The small fast-casual restaurant sat next to a 7-Eleven and built a loyal following over the years for its excellent take on the classic teriyaki dishes. But in February 2020, Teriyaki Plus suddenly closed, catching longtime customers by surprise. The closure also blindsided the two elder Lees and their three daughters, leaving them without the jobs, space, and community around which their lives centered. In January 2021, the Lees opened their new restaurant, Tá Jóia, just across the street, bringing back old favorites in a modern new cafe space and an expanded menu of foods from the family’s own culture their Korean heritage and Yoo-Mi’s time spent in Brazil. Inspired by what the Lees eat at home, Tá Jóia allows the cook and matriarch to show off her culinary talent with everything from pico de gallo to kimchi fried rice. “It’s my mom on a plate,” says her oldest daughter, Vivian.
